The 3 C's of a contract include Capacity, Consideration, and Consent. Capacity refers to the legal ability of parties to enter into a contract. Consideration is the value exchanged between parties, and consent ensures that all parties agree to the terms. Understanding these principles is crucial when drafting a sample sale contract for goods.
To write a sales contract sample, begin by clearly identifying the parties involved, including their names and addresses. Next, outline the goods being sold, specifying quantity and quality. Include payment terms, delivery details, and any warranties or guarantees. A well-structured sample sale contract for goods ensures clarity and protects both buyer and seller.
For the purposes of the Sale of Goods Acts, a contract under which the seller transfers or agrees to transfer the property in goods to the buyer for money consideration called the price. Where the transfer takes place: At the time of the contract, the contract is called a "sale".

For example, you have an apple orchard with apples in it. You agree to sell 1000 apples to a buyer after the apples ripe. This is a sale that has to occur in the future but the goods have been identified already and the agreement made.
An invoice is an example of a sales contract. In the U.S., a domestic sales contract is regulated by the Uniform Commercial Code. ing to Article 2 of the Uniform Commercial Code, contracts for the sale of goods over $500 have to be in written form to be enforced.
Its key elements include: Buyer and seller names and contact details. A description of the goods and/or services being sold. Delivery specifications. Details of the inspection period. Payment details. Contingencies, including any guarantees, warranties, and conditions for termination.
